5508664618997495673776000000551368000066
Even
5508664618997495673776000000551368000066 is even
Previous even number is 5508664618997495673776000000551368000064
Next even number is 5508664618997495673776000000551368000068
Cubed
167162553572293530334785214296563368246604559669767252123753823699724069683381246686624526948862806120949157277024287496
Squared
30345385884594824174470840940412439002120142119024720565242438671496780576004356
Binary
1000000110000010000100011011011011110011010111101001101001000101001101001011100010010001000001001111001100000110110000000001001000010